Navigating Cultural and Religious Expectations

For many Muslim women, navigating their sexuality means balancing their own desires with the expectations of their families, communities, and religious traditions. This can be a delicate and challenging process, as there may be conflicting messages about what is acceptable and what is not. Some women may feel pressure to conform to traditional expectations of modesty and chastity, while others may feel empowered to explore their own desires and boundaries.

Communication and Consent

Like all women, Muslim women value open communication and enthusiastic consent when it comes to navigating their sexuality. It's important to remember that each woman is an individual with her own desires and boundaries, and it's crucial to respect and honor those boundaries. This means having honest and open conversations about desires, boundaries, and expectations, and ensuring that both parties are fully consenting to any sexual activity.
